    private static HttpServer createHttpServer(final URI uri, final JdkHttpHandlerContainer handler,
                                               final boolean start) {
        return createHttpServer(uri, handler, null, start);
    }

    private static HttpServer createHttpServer(final URI uri,
                                               final JdkHttpHandlerContainer handler,
                                               final SSLContext sslContext,
                                               final boolean start) {
        if (uri == null) {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_URI_NULL());
        }

        final String scheme = uri.getScheme();
        final boolean isHttp = "http".equalsIgnoreCase(scheme);
        final boolean isHttps = "https".equalsIgnoreCase(scheme);
        final HttpsConfigurator httpsConfigurator = sslContext != null ? new HttpsConfigurator(sslContext) : null;

        if (isHttp) {
            if (httpsConfigurator != null) {
                // attempt to use https with http scheme
                LOG.warning(LocalizationMessages.WARNING_CONTAINER_URI_SCHEME_SECURED());
            }
        } else if (isHttps) {
            if (httpsConfigurator == null) {
                if (start) {
                    // The SSLContext (via HttpsConfigurator) has to be set before the server starts.
                    // Starting https server w/o SSL is invalid, it will lead to error anyway.
                    thro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_HTTPS_NO_SSL());
                } else {
                    // Creating the https server w/o SSL context, but not starting it is valid.
                    // However, server.setHttpsConfigurator() must be called before the start.
                    LOG.info(LocalizationMessages.INFO_CONTAINER_HTTPS_NO_SSL());
                }
            }
        } else {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_URI_SCHEME_UNKNOWN(uri));
        }

        final String path = uri.getPath();
        if (path == null) {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_URI_PATH_NULL(uri));
        } else if (path.isEmpty()) {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_URI_PATH_EMPTY(uri));
        } else if (path.charAt(0) != '/') {
            throw new IllegalArgumentException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_URI_PATH_START(uri));
        }

        final int port = (uri.getPort() == -1)
                ? (isHttp ? Container.DEFAULT_HTTP_PORT : Container.DEFAULT_HTTPS_PORT)
                : uri.getPort();

        final InetSocketAddress socketAddress = (uri.getHost() == null)
                ? new InetSocketAddress(port)
                : new InetSocketAddress(uri.getHost(), port);

        final HttpServer server;
        try {
            server = isHttp
                    ? HttpServer.create(socketAddress, 0)
                    : HttpsServer.create(socketAddress, 0);
        } catch (final IOException ioe) {
            throw new ProcessingException(LocalizationMessages.ERROR_CONTAINER_EXCEPTION_IO(), ioe);
        }

        if (isHttps && httpsConfigurator != null) {
            ((HttpsServer) server).setHttpsConfigurator(httpsConfigurator);
        }

        server.setExecutor(Executors.newCachedThreadPool(new ThreadFactoryBuilder()
                .setNameFormat("jdk-http-server-%d")
                .setUncaughtExceptionHandler(new JerseyProcessingUncaughtExceptionHandler())
                .build()));
        server.createContext(path, handler);

        final HttpServer wrapper = isHttp
                ? createHttpServerWrapper(server, handler)
                : createHttpsServerWrapper((HttpsServer) server, handler);

        if (start) {
            wrapper.start();
        }

        return wrapper;
    }
